It was fast-paced enough that I finished it in about 48 hours, but otherwise, I don't have terribly good things to say.
Granted, it was just a thriller I picked up to scare me and keep me from thinking about reality for a while, but...
The writing seemed heavy-handed. The topic wasn't my favorite- I thought it would be more supernatural, but it also had a lot of murder and kid-killing, which I don't care for. Parts of the story didn't make sense, and the end was kind of stupid and irritating.
